]> git.donarmstrong.com Git - lilypond.git/blobdiff - stepmake/aclocal.m4
release: 1.0.4
[lilypond.git] / stepmake / aclocal.m4
index 5f282f05b1f5a90003d36e224be2d7254db5b599..660b3aca0afb084db32bbb80322a5431d81601fa 100644 (file)
@@ -130,7 +130,7 @@ AC_DEFUN(AC_STEPMAKE_END, [
     AC_OUTPUT($CONFIGFILE.make:config.make.in)
 
     rm -f Makefile
-    cp make/Toplevel.make.in ./Makefile
+    cp make/toplevel.make.in ./Makefile
     chmod 444 Makefile
 ])
 
@@ -143,7 +143,7 @@ AC_DEFUN(AC_STEPMAKE_GXX, [
     then
            true
     else
-           AC_STEPMAKE_WARN(can't find g++ 2.7, 2.8 or egcs)
+           AC_STEPMAKE_WARN(can\'t find g++ 2.7, 2.8 or egcs)
     fi
 ])
 
@@ -234,13 +234,16 @@ dnl    fi
        LN=cp # hard link does not work under cygnus-nt (yet?)
        ZIP="zip -r -9" #
        DOTEXE=.exe
+        INSTALL="\$(stepdir)/../bin/install-dot-exe.sh -c"
     else
        LN=ln
        ZIP="zip -r -9"
+        INSTALL="\$(stepdir)/../bin/install-sh -c"
     fi
     AC_SUBST(DOTEXE)
     AC_SUBST(ZIP)
     AC_SUBST(LN)
+    AC_SUBST(INSTALL)
 
     AC_STEPMAKE_DATADIR
 ])
@@ -351,14 +354,14 @@ AC_DEFUN(AC_STEPMAKE_MAN, [
 
 AC_DEFUN(AC_STEPMAKE_MSGFMT, [
     # AC_CHECK_PROGS(MSGFMT, msgfmt, -echo no msgfmt)
-    AC_CHECK_PROGS(MSGFMT, msgfmt, \$(SHELL) \$(step-bindir)/fake-msgfmt.sh)
+    AC_CHECK_PROGS(MSGFMT, msgfmt, \$(SHELL) \$(step-bindir)/fake-msgfmt.sh )
     AC_MSG_CHECKING(whether msgfmt accepts -o)
     msgfmt_output="`msgfmt -o bla 2>&1 | grep usage`"
     if test "$msgfmt_output" = ""; then
        AC_MSG_RESULT(yes)
     else
        # urg
-       MSGFMT="\$(SHELL) \$(step-bindir)/fake-msgfmt.sh)"
+       MSGFMT="\$(SHELL) \$(step-bindir)/fake-msgfmt.sh"
        AC_MSG_RESULT(no)
        AC_STEPMAKE_WARN(please install msgfmt from GNU gettext)
     fi
@@ -424,6 +427,9 @@ AC_DEFUN(AC_STEPMAKE_YODL, [
        AC_SUBST(YODL2TXT)
        export YODL YODL2HTML YODL2LATEX YODL2MAN YODL2TEXINFO YODL2TXT
     fi
+    if test "x$YODL" = "-echo no yodl"; then
+       AC_STEPMAKE_WARN(Did not find YODL (Yodl is Yet Oneother Document Language, see http://www.cs.uu.nl/~hanwen/yodl))
+    fi    
 ])
 
 dnl should cache result.